What is a data entry restaurant menu?

Data Entry Restaurant Menu jobs involve inputting, updating, and maintaining restaurant menu information in digital systems or databases. Workers in this role transcribe menu items, descriptions, prices, and sometimes images into restaurant management software, online ordering platforms, or third-party food delivery apps. Accuracy and attention to detail are crucial to ensure that customers see correct menu information. This job may also require editing existing entries when a restaurant updates its offerings. Good typing skills and familiarity with data entry tools are typically necessary.

What are typical challenges faced when entering restaurant menu data, and how can they be managed?

A common challenge in data entry for restaurant menus is ensuring accuracy and consistency, especially when dealing with items that have complex descriptions or frequent updates. It's important to carefully follow formatting guidelines and double-check entries for errors such as misspellings, incorrect prices, or allergen information. Collaborating closely with restaurant staff or menu managers can help clarify ambiguities and keep menu listings up-to-date. Developing a systematic workflow and using reliable data entry tools can greatly improve efficiency and reduce mistakes.

What is the difference between Data Entry Restaurant Menu vs Data Entry Customer Orders?

AspectData Entry Restaurant MenuData Entry Customer Orders
Primary FocusInputting and updating menu items, descriptions, pricesRecording and processing customer order details
Work EnvironmentRestaurant management systems, online menu platformsOrder management systems, POS systems
Required SkillsAttention to detail, familiarity with menu itemsAccuracy, data entry speed, customer info handling

Both roles involve data entry within the restaurant industry but focus on different aspects: menu setup versus order processing. Understanding these differences helps job seekers target the right position based on their skills and interests.
